Roman Catholicism in the United States : : A Thematic History / / ed. by James T. Fisher, Margaret M. McGuinness.
Roman Catholicism in the United States: A Thematic History takes the reader beyond the traditional ways scholars have viewed and recounted the story of the Catholic Church in America.
